Are you a practising solicitor?

I am a UK-qualified solicitor with legal experience in England and Wales. However, I do not currently practise through a regulated law firm and I do not undertake reserved legal activities.

I provide independent legal drafting and structured written guidance services.

Do you provide legal advice?

The services provided focus on legal drafting, document preparation, procedural guidance, and legal information.

If a matter requires regulated legal advice, formal representation, or specialist assistance, I will say so openly.

Do you represent clients in court?

No.

I do not attend court on behalf of clients, exercise rights of audience, or provide formal legal representation.

Clients remain responsible for their own proceedings and documents unless otherwise agreed.

Do you conduct litigation?

No.

I do not conduct litigation or act on the court record.

My services are limited to independent drafting and structured written guidance.

Can you communicate with the other side on my behalf?

Generally, documents are prepared for clients to review, approve, and send in their own name.

The precise scope of any work will always be discussed and agreed before instruction.
